As an expert in the field of sports and physical education, I can provide an informed perspective on the question of whether cheerleading is considered a sport.

Cheerleading has evolved significantly over the years. Traditionally, it was seen as a sideline activity to support other sports teams. However, modern cheerleading has become much more athletic and competitive. It involves elements of dance, gymnastics, and stunts, requiring a high level of skill, strength, and teamwork. Many educational institutions and organizations recognize cheerleading as a sport, and it is even included in some athletic conferences and competitions.

In the United States, for example, the National Federation of State High School Associations (NFHS) includes cheerleading in its list of sports. Additionally, the International Olympic Committee (IOC) has recognized the International Cheer Union (ICU), which is a step towards potentially including cheerleading in future Olympic Games.

However, whether cheerleading is considered a sport can still be a subject of debate. Some argue that it lacks the physical intensity or competitive nature found in traditional sports. Others believe that the athletic requirements and competitive formats of cheerleading meet the criteria for being classified as a sport.

In conclusion, while there is debate, many organizations and institutions do recognize cheerleading as a sport due to its athletic demands and competitive nature.
